Output 1974e912939ec202efb225ddb930ca067da25c4fc9cdf34c1dd2f4adeed8e68e:1

value
1639306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b263e34d150016d9107e411f3d3e6cbe2ff38c37 OP_EQUAL
address
3HxFs2EsJoyuqrMzhE7fpEpXvkuCWzgepw
transaction
1974e912939ec202efb225ddb930ca067da25c4fc9cdf34c1dd2f4adeed8e68e
spent
true